For three decades, The Wyoming Fine Arts Center has been the heart of creativity and arts education in Wyoming, Ohio.
Last year alone, the Center delivered more than 4,000 arts learning activities for nearly 1,200 K-12 students, plus more than 250 free or low-cost community programs that reached over 3600 people across the region.

2025 Year in Review
How your gift supports the Center and expands access to the arts…
Meaningful Impact
4,053 arts learning activities offered
1,165 K-12 students served
Scholarships awarded to one-in-five of our music students via the Paul and Jan Bartel Scholarship Fund
256 free or low-cost programs reached 3,685 people through expanded community outreach
Partnerships with six Cincinnati Public Library branches delivered free art classes in neighborhoods citywide
Continuous Improvement
New leadership with Brianna Matzke joining as Executive Director
Stronger home with a new boiler, A/C units, and energy-efficient windows for our historic bulding
Fresh instructor talent with new music and art faculty ready to inspire
Responsive programming, like After School Art, to meet community needs.
Balanced budget for a stronger foundation and long-term success
